Timex Bodylink - T5E671 
Posted: 30/06/06
'RELIABLE AND FUN'
Strengths:
Combines ave pace, elapsed time and Heart Rate in one display. You can combine a number of other pieces of information as well. Easy to set up and putting it all on is no problem. Very simple to use.

I find it especially useful to monitor what I am doing on training runs - whether that is to keep heart rate down so as to run further or to get pace up on a speed session this piece of kit gives you an objective view.
Weaknesses:
Mine just eats batteries. I have high powered rechargeables - even when they were new I was getting less than 12 hours out of them. Not a problem running, but means having to take spare batteries when I go for long walks.

Doesn't show elevation, but I think the latest trailrunner model has this feature.

My HRM packed up very soon after I bought it, but Timex repaired it very quickly.
Overall:
Glad I bought this. It seemed extravagant at the time, but I wouldn't be without it now.
